How they compare
Uzbekistan currently reports 1,437 against 1,366 in Malaysia, a difference of 71.
That makes Uzbekistan's figure about 1.1 times Malaysia's.
The two have swapped places 5 times across 35 shared years of data; in 1990 it was Malaysia ahead.
Malaysia ranks 56th and Uzbekistan ranks 53rd of 197 countries.
Across the 4 decades both report, Malaysia averaged higher in 3 and Uzbekistan in 1.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Malaysia | Uzbekistan |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1990s | 1,338 | 1,308 | 30.5 | Malaysia |
| 2000s | 1,447 | 1,216 | 231.2 | Malaysia |
| 2010s | 1,500 | 1,079 | 421.4 | Malaysia |
| 2020s | 1,158 | 1,169 | 11 | Uzbekistan |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.
